About Lehman Brothers

Lehman Brothers was a leading global investment bank which started investing in private equity in 1984. Its private equity division invested in six main asset classes: merchant banking, venture capital, real estate, credit related Investments, infrastructure and private fund investments. In September 2008, Lehman Brothers filed for bankruptcy protection in the US. The bankruptcy did not include its private equity business and following this it was announced that Neuberger Berman management had agreed to purchase Lehman Brothers Investment Management Division firm from creditors. The new entity operates under the name Neuberger investment management and includes the private equity fund of funds operations, as well as the previous Neuberger asset management unit. NB Alternatives is the company's fund of funds arm. Please refer to profile for NB Alternatives.
